About Kinetic Engineering Limited

Kinetic Engineering Limited (KEL) is a pioneering name in India’s mobility and automotive component industry with a history spanning over five decades. Founded in 1970 by visionary industrialist H.K. Firodia, the Company gained prominence with the launch of the Kinetic Luna in 1972, a vehicle that revolutionised two-wheeler commuting across India. Over the years, KEL evolved from being a celebrated vehicle manufacturer into a major auto component producer, supplying transmissions, drivelines, chassis systems and other critical parts to leading domestic and international OEMs.

In 2022, KEL established Kinetic Watts & Volts Ltd., its dedicated EV subsidiary, to provide integrated solutions for electric mobility. The Company’s return to vehicle manufacturing was marked by the launch of the all-electric Kinetic DX scooter in July 2025, blending nostalgia with cutting-edge EV technology.

KEL operates a vertically integrated facility in Ahmednagar, Maharashtra, spread over 50+ acres with more than 32 production sheds and 460 machines. The plant is equipped with gear cutting, forging, machining, plating, painting, and drivetrain assembly units and is certified under IATF 16949, ensuring global quality compliance.

Today, the Company delivers precision products such as transmission assemblies, sun shafts, planet gears, spline yokes, stub shafts, chassis bodies, and EV-specific axles. Its products cater to commercial vehicles, passenger cars, tractors, two-wheelers, and electric vehicles across India, the United States, Europe, and Asia.

Kinetic Engineering Limited’s Business Segments

KEL operates through four verticals:

  • Transmission – Contributed 51% of FY 2024-25 revenue. Includes gears, sun shafts, shifter sleeves, and complete transmission assemblies.

  • Driveline – Accounted for 34% of revenue. Offers spline yokes and stub shafts designed for passenger and commercial vehicles.

  • Electric Vehicle Components – Represented 8% of revenue. Focus areas include rigid axles, trans-axles, two-wheeler transmission assemblies, and chassis parts.

  • Other Automotive Components – Contributed 8% of revenue. Includes precision broached parts, knuckle assemblies, forged axles, and chassis frames.

In terms of geography, domestic markets accounted for 69% of total revenue, while exports contributed 31% in FY 2024-25.

Latest Updates on Kinetic Engineering Limited

FY 2024-25 was a landmark year for Kinetic Engineering. The Company:

  • Launched the Kinetic DX electric scooter on July 28, 2025 through its subsidiary, Kinetic Watts & Volts.

  • Commissioned a robotic chassis welding line to boost productivity and precision.

  • Established an automatic nylon spray coating plant for driveline products, the first of its kind in India.

  • Reported that customers of more than three years contributed 90% of revenues, underlining strong relationships with marquee OEMs.

  • Expanded exports, which formed nearly one-third of the Company’s total revenues.

Kinetic Engineering was founded in 1970 by H.K. Firodia and converted into a public company in 1975.

The Company manufactures transmission assemblies, gears, shafts, drivelines, chassis, and EV components such as rigid axles and two-wheeler transmissions.

The Company launched the all-electric Kinetic DX scooter under its subsidiary, marking its return to vehicle manufacturing after decades.
